Energy dump concept for large energy storage coils. [Energy dump concept]

A scheme to internally dump all the energy stored in a large superconducting energy storage coil in an emergency situation is described. The magnet is a 1000 MWh single layer solenoid cooled by superfluid helium. The dump concept involves dumping the helium into a cooled reservoir, shorting all the turns and the cold structure, and triggering the first few top turns normal by means of an attached heater. This concept insures a uniform final temperature in the winding and the structure. The voltage distribution across the coil during the dump time is also discussed.
